Understanding the 1win Login Process
The standard 1win login process is designed to be quick and easy, allowing users immediate access to their accounts. Typically, it involves entering your registered email address or username and your password into the designated fields on the 1win website or mobile application. However, it’s vital to ensure you are on the legitimate 1win domain to avoid falling victim to phishing attempts. Always double-check the URL before entering your credentials. Many users experience difficulty if they mistakenly attempt to log in using outdated or incorrect information. The system is case-sensitive, meaning that capitalization matters when entering your username and password.
Two-Factor Authentication (2FA) for Enhanced Security
For an added layer of security, 1win offers two-factor authentication. This feature requires you to verify your login attempt using a code sent to your registered email address or through an authenticator application on your smartphone. Enabling 2FA significantly reduces the risk of unauthorized access to your account, even if your password is compromised. Setting up 2FA is a highly recommended step for all 1win users, especially those who frequently engage in transactions on the platform. The process is relatively simple and can be completed within the account settings.

Common Login Issues and Solutions
Despite the simplicity of the 1win login process, users often encounter technical difficulties. A common issue is a forgotten password. 1win provides a straightforward password recovery process. By clicking the “Forgot Password” link on the login page, you will be prompted to enter your registered email address. A reset link will then be sent to your email, allowing you to create a new, secure password. Another frequent problem is an incorrect email address or username being entered. Always carefully verify the accuracy of your credentials before submitting the login form. Make sure that Caps Lock is off, and that there are no accidental spaces before or after your login information.
Troubleshooting Browser-Related Issues
Sometimes, login problems are not related to your account details but rather to your web browser. Cached data and cookies can interfere with the login process. Clearing your browser’s cache and cookies can often resolve these issues. Additionally, ensure that your browser is up-to-date, as outdated browsers may not be compatible with the latest security protocols used by 1win. Trying a different browser can also help determine if the problem lies with your current browser configuration. Consider temporarily disabling browser extensions, as some extensions can interfere with website functionality.
- Clear your browser's cache and cookies.
- Update your browser to the latest version.
- Try logging in using a different browser.
- Disable browser extensions temporarily.
- Ensure JavaScript is enabled in your browser settings.
Following these steps can help you identify and resolve browser-related login issues. If the problem persists, consider contacting 1win’s customer support for further assistance. They can provide more specific guidance based on your individual situation.

Maintaining Account Security
Proactive account security measures are paramount in preventing unauthorized access. Beyond enabling two-factor authentication, consider using a strong, unique password that is difficult to guess. Avoid using easily identifiable information such as your name, birthday, or common words. A combination of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ols will create a more robust password. Regularly update your password, especially if you suspect any potential security breaches.
Be cautious of phishing scams and avoid clicking on suspicious links or opening attachments from unknown senders. Always verify the authenticity of emails purportedly sent by 1win before providing any personal information. Keep your antivirus software up-to-date and run regular scans to detect and remove malware. Protecting your personal devices from malware and viruses is just as important as safeguarding your 1win account.
